Real Madrid midfielder Jude Bellingham is currently suspended for the upcoming La Liga matches against Girona and Real Betis, following his dismissal at Osasuna last week. The England international was shown a straight red card for foul and abusive language in the 1-1 La Liga draw, with referee Jose Munuera Montero stating in his match report that Bellingham had directed a swear word at him. The two-match suspension given by the Spanish Football Federation (RFEF) was for "contemptuous or inconsiderate attitudes towards referees, officials or sports authorities".

Real Madrid manager Carlo Ancelotti has announced that the club will appeal again to reduce the length of Jude Bellingham's suspension, after the initial appeal was rejected by the RFEF on Friday. This means that Bellingham would miss Sunday's La Liga meeting with Girona and a trip to Real Betis next month. However, Ancelotti remains optimistic, stating that the club will try again to cut down on the number of games Bellingham will miss, and that someone else will play in his place. The team has been capable of picking up good results without Bellingham and Ancelotti believes they can do that again.
